Facts :Tampa is a United States city in Hillsborough County, on the west coast of Florida. It serves as the county seat of Hillsborough County.GR6. The population within the city limits in 2005, according to the Census was 333,040; it is the third-largest city in Florida, behind Jacksonville and Miami. Tampa is a part of the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ater metropolitan area, most commonly referred to as the "Tampa Bay area". On Valentine's Day, we spent the night on the Sunshine Skyway Bridge about a mile out into Tampa Bay. The pier is the old bridge, obsoleted when the new I 275 Bridge was built. Great re-use as a State Park and Fishing Bridge! The sunset was gorgeous, the warf is lighted and there is round the clock security. We paid $1 for the bridge toll and $13.85 (senior citizen fee) for the pass that allowed us to be on the bridge over night. We opened up some super market California rolls, made a salad, uncorked some wine, grilled a steak, sliced some of Kilwin's wonderful fudge, and played backgammon and a little chess.
